Fortinet FortiSandbox is ranked 4th in Advanced Threat Protection (ATP) with 36 reviews while Trellix Advanced Threat Defense is ranked 21st in Advanced Threat Protection (ATP) with 8 reviews. Fortinet FortiSandbox is rated 8.2, while Trellix Advanced Threat Defense is rated 7.8. The top reviewer of Fortinet FortiSandbox writes "Light and powerful solution design; useful to have".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Trellix Advanced Threat Defense writes "Easy to set up and use with a nice interface". Fortinet FortiSandbox is most compared with Palo Alto Networks WildFire, Trellix Network Detection and Response, Check Point SandBlast Network, Microsoft Defender for Office 365 and Symantec Advanced Threat Protection, whereas Trellix Advanced Threat Defense is most compared with Microsoft Defender for Office 365, Palo Alto Networks WildFire, Microsoft Defender for Identity and Trellix Network Detection and Response.
